Understanding the Basics of Roulette and Game Variants
Roulette is a captivating game of chance that has become a staple in casinos around the world. At its core, the game consists of a spinning wheel and a ball. Players place bets on the outcome of where the ball will land, which can be influenced by various types of bets.Understanding the structure of roulette is essential for making informed decisions at the table.The game features numbers ranging from 0 to 36 in most variants, with the distinction of having an additional 00 in American roulette. Players can make inside bets, which cover fewer numbers with the potential for higher payouts, or outside bets, which cover larger groups and typically offer better odds of winning when compared to inside bets.
There are several notable variants of roulette, each bringing a unique twist to gameplay.The most popular types include:
- European roulette: Features a single 0, offering better odds for players.
- American Roulette: Contains both 0 and 00, increasing the house edge.
- French Roulette: Similar to European, with additional rules like “La Partage” that can enhance player returns.
- Mini Roulette: A simplified version with only 13 numbers (0-12), making it faster-paced.
Familiarizing yourself with these variants will allow you to select the best option for your playing style while maximizing your enjoyment at the wheel.
Mastering Betting Strategies for Optimal Returns
When it comes to roulette, having a solid betting strategy can considerably enhance your chances of walking away with a profit. Understanding the different types of bets is crucial,as it allows you to make informed decisions based on risk and reward. Players can choose from various options, including:
- Inside Bets: These are placed on specific numbers or small groups of numbers, offering higher payouts but lower probabilities of winning.
- outside Bets: These cover larger areas of the board,such as red or black,and while thay yield smaller profits,they have a higher chance of success.
- Column and Dozen Bets: Betting on an entire column or set of twelve numbers can provide a balanced mix of risk and reward.
Incorporating a betting system can further refine your strategy.Many players find success using methods like the Martingale system, where you double your bet after a loss, or the Fibonacci method, which involves a sequence-based betting escalation. However, it is vital to recognize the inherent risks associated with these systems, including the potential for substantial losses during ongoing streaks.
